Transaction e662830bf372cd6af3f7d364467f86e3728baee9fcfc421d641bfa5b7280e96d

1 Input
2 Outputs
  • e662830bf372cd6af3f7d364467f86e3728baee9fcfc421d641bfa5b7280e96d:0
  • value  128638889
    address  15YKKdEKpNBX8Qtm9woyZ7jL9GAzhpj4aq
  • e662830bf372cd6af3f7d364467f86e3728baee9fcfc421d641bfa5b7280e96d:1
  • value  158068673
    address  1C3vbYWUGckQ4cbtqxnWrntzhSbGYTD2eJ